Non-Alcoholic Sangria

This delicious drink is perfect for holidays or special occasions because everyone can drink it! The flavors are beautiful and you can use seasonal fruits to add to the drink, don't feel restrained by what's listed in the recipe.
Course Drinks
Cuisine American
Prep Time 10 minutes
Chill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 10 minutes
Servings 10 servings
Calories 139kcal

Ingredients

  • 1 apple sliced and cored, keep peel on
  • 1 orange thinly sliced, peel on
  • 1 pear thinly sliced, peel on
  • 1 lemon sliced
  • 3 1/2 cups grape juice
  • 1 cup apple juice
  • 1 cup orange juice
  • 4 cups ginger ale or carbonated mineral water for a less sweet drink

Instructions

  • Combine all ingredients (including the sliced fruit), except the soda or mineral water,  in a large pitcher or punch bowl. 
  • Stir and let sit in fridge for 2-4 hours. Remove from fridge and stir in the soda.
  • Serve cold. 

Notes

Optional fruits to use: blueberries, strawberries, peaches, blackberries, pineapples, etc.
Make Ahead, Storing, and Freezing
If making ahead of time, add the sliced fruits just before serving.
Store in a pitcher in the fridge for 2-3 days. Note: Any leftover fruit in the pitcher may get mushy and discolored.
Freeze only the combination of fruit juices in an airtight container or Ziplock bag for up to 4 months. Remove from the freezer, thaw, then add the ginger ale and the fruit slices when ready to serve.
Note: you can use any array of seasonal fruit.
